Folding@home日報スクリプト配布

Folding@home分散コンピューティングのひとつです。
Folding@homeに参加すると、タンパク質の折り畳み、異常折り畳み及び関連する疾病の解明に携わることが出来ます。
当サイトの管理者である404は、日報支援サイトとしてFolding@homeTeam 2ch:404を運営しており、
このページでは、そのサイトで使用している日報スクリプトの公開を行っております。

Fah-LOGO

日報スクリプト

日報スクリプトは、割と高度な処理が行われています。
まず、Folding@homeの更新を監視し、情報の取得と解析、そして計算が行われます。
これら一連の処理は、レンタルサーバーで実行することは難しいでしょう。
自宅サーバーを公開できるスキルと、Perlのモジュールを追加できる知識が求められます。

ファイル構成

ソースを見てください…。m(_ _)m

必須モジュール

公開しているスクリプトは、Perl5.8.8での動作を確認しています。
モジュールは記憶違いにより、追加(インストール)が必要だったり、
ビルドやバージョンの違い(Perl5.10もあり)で標準モジュールかもしれません。
モジュールの追加方法は、Google先生または404へ直接聞いてください。

  • Archive::Zip – 追加
  • CGI – 標準
  • Encode – 要upgrade
  • File::Path – 追加
  • HTML::AA – 追加
  • HTTP::Request – 標準
  • HTTP::Request::Common – 標準
  • HTTP::Cookies -標準
  • HTTP::Date – 追加
  • HTML::Entities
  • HTML::Template – 追加
  • Jcode – 要upgrade
  • LWP::UserAgent – 標準

動作の流れ

ソースを見てください…。m(_ _)m

稼動サイト

Folding@homeTeam 2ch:404

ダウンロード

更新履歴

2008-06-15
公開

Folding@home日報スクリプト配布」への1件のフィードバック

  1. ピンバック: ぺんラボ» ブログアーカイブ » トップページのみリニューアル

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です